Polytrack keeps controls approachable—WASD, arrows, or gamepad—yet it bakes in nuance where it counts. The car communicates weight transfer, so you’ll feel when to brake in a straight line, trail off as you turn, and roll back onto throttle. Polytrack rewards carrying momentum and placing the car early; many laps are decided before the apex because your entry speed sets the entire corner’s rhythm. When you nail it, the lap clicks like a metronome.
The sensation isn’t sim-heavy, but Polytrack offers enough fidelity to make technique matter. You’ll learn to square slow corners for clean exits, float over crests without unsettling the rear, and treat banked sections as slingshots. The result is that every adjustment you make—both in the editor and behind the wheel—produces tangible time saved.

Build with intent. In Polytrack, start with a strong first corner that sets lap tone, then give the driver places to breathe before complex sequences. On the driving side, commit to reference points: a billboard, a tree, a seam in the tarmac. Polytrack rewards consistency, so fix your markers and adjust by tiny increments. When chasing a ghost, don’t mirror mistakes—if it slides mid-corner, change your line instead of repeating the drama. Polytrack’s banking can hide speed; lean on it to extend throttle time, and keep steering inputs smooth to avoid scrubbing.
If you’re struggling to link a section, hop back into the editor and ask what the layout wants from the car. Polytrack treats design and driving as one craft. Maybe the exit needs another meter of runoff, or the approach wants a wider setup. Those micro changes often unlock seconds.
